    Nature of Requirements: 
    
    REQUIREMENT:
    
    The Canadian Coast Guard has a requirement for One (1) Heavy Truck with Flatbed and Crane. All in accordance with Annexes B - Specifications - Heavy Truck, Flatbed and Crane. 
    
    The requirement also includes the option to purchase up to one (1) additional heavy truck over a period of twelve (12) months after contract award.

    DEBRIEFINGS:
    
    Bidders may request a debriefing on the results of the bid 
    solicitation. Bidders should make the request to the Contracting Authority within 15 working days of receiptof notification that their bid was unsuccessful. The debriefing may be provided in writing, by telephone or in person.
    
    DELIVERY:
    
    The desirable delivery date for the firm quantity (1) is on or before December 31, 2020 to St-John's (NL).
